🤖 About RockRL:
RockRL is a powerful Machine Learning library that's tailored specifically for Reinforcement Learning. In this video, I showcase its potential by implementing the Proximal Policy Optimization (PPO) algorithm using TensorFlow. It's a game-changer for those looking to venture into RL and harness the power of AI.
🌙 Mission Objective - LunarLander-v2:
Our AI agent is tasked with a crucial mission – landing a rocket on the lunar surface, a task that requires precision, control, and the ability to adapt to various scenarios. RockRL takes on the challenge, demonstrating how AI can learn to navigate complex environments.
